Simplified
Simplified form of 現. Etymologically related to 见 (to see). Originally these two characters were written the same, then the 𤣩 component was added to distinguish them.

Traditional
Etymologically related to 見 (to see). Originally these two characters were written the same, then the 𤣩 component was added to distinguish them.
